Global Unemployment Continues to Rise

The global unemployment rate continues to climb as the world grapples with a persistent economic downturn. A recent report indicates a significant increase in joblessness across numerous countries and industries.

Key Findings

  • Manufacturing and service sectors are experiencing substantial layoffs.
  • Developed nations are particularly affected, but developing economies are also feeling the strain.
  • Long-term unemployment is becoming a growing concern.

Economic Impact

The rise in unemployment is further exacerbating the economic crisis. Reduced consumer spending and decreased tax revenues are putting additional pressure on governments worldwide.

Government Responses

Governments are implementing various measures to combat unemployment, including stimulus packages and job creation programs. However, the effectiveness of these measures remains to be seen.

Future Outlook

The outlook for the global job market remains uncertain. Experts predict that unemployment will continue to rise in the short term before any potential recovery.
